F3168-1971 structure

F3168-1971

TL;DR: F3168-1971 (CAS 688053-85-2) is a chemical compound with molecular formula C23H26N4O6S2 and molecular weight 518.13 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.

6-(8-oxo-6-sulfanylidene-5H-[1,3]dioxolo[4,5-g]quinazolin-7-yl)-N-[2-(4-sulfamoylphenyl)ethyl]hexanamide

Also Known As: F3168-1971, 6-{8-oxo-6-sulfanylidene-2H,5H,6H,7H,8H-[1,3]dioxolo[4,5-g]quinazolin-7-yl}-N-[2-(4-sulfamoylphenyl)ethyl]hexanamide, 6-(8-oxo-6-sulfanylidene-5H-[1,3]dioxolo[4,5-g]quinazolin-7-yl)-N-[2-(4-sulfamoylphenyl)ethyl]hexanamide, 6-(8-oxo-6-thioxo-5,6-dihydro-[1,3]dioxolo[4,5-g]quinazolin-7(8H)-yl)-N-(4-sulfamoylphenethyl)hexanamide

CAS: 688053-85-2
Molecular Formula C23H26N4O6S2
Molecular Weight 518.13 g/mol
LogP 2.35449
Topological Polar Surface Area 145.51 Ų
Hydrogen Bond Donors 3
Hydrogen Bond Acceptors 7
Rotatable Bonds 10
Exact Mass 518.1294
Heavy Atoms 35
Complexity 1462.3403

Chemical Identifiers

CAS Number 688053-85-2
SMILES C1OC2=C(O1)C=C3C(=C2)C(=O)N(C(=S)N3)CCCCCC(=O)NCCC4=CC=C(C=C4)S(=O)(=O)N

Property Insights of F3168-1971

The XLogP value of 2.35449 suggests moderate lipophilicity, balancing water solubility and membrane permeability for F3168-1971. The TPSA of 145.51 Ų indicates high polarity, suggesting F3168-1971 may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, F3168-1971 has 3 hydrogen bond donor(s) and 7 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
